Alrighty, so I've started a lot of Wattpad stories, and I've noticed a lot of people feel the need to leave an author's note. If you're going to do this, it's a better idea to leave the note at the end of the chapter. It is distracting from the story and will even drop readers if you start off with a long intro note that has nothing to do with the story.

If you're one of those people that will give an AN its own chapter, it's more likely to be skipped or skimmed. Sorry, most ANs aren't interesting, and people just want to continue with your story.
Also, if you're starting out with "keep in mind that this is a work in progress/sorry my grammar is horrible," you portray a lack of confidence in your work. Why should I read it if the author doesn't even think it's good?
If you're going to ask for suggestions and such, I would put that on your profile. And if you're going to leave an author's note, keep it short and leave it at the end of the chapter (I would also separate it from the main text somehow. I use a bunch of dashes ---).
